free hit counter

How To Add Adsense In Laraver

Menambahkan AdSense ke Aplikasi Laravel: Panduan Lengkap

Menambahkan AdSense ke Aplikasi Laravel: Panduan Lengkap

Menambahkan AdSense ke Aplikasi Laravel: Panduan Lengkap

Laravel, framework PHP yang populer, menawarkan fleksibilitas dan kemudahan dalam pengembangan web. Jika Anda ingin memonetasi aplikasi Laravel Anda, Google AdSense adalah pilihan yang tepat. Artikel ini akan memandu Anda secara detail melalui proses integrasi AdSense ke dalam aplikasi Laravel Anda, mulai dari persiapan hingga implementasi dan optimasi. Kami akan membahas berbagai pendekatan, dari cara yang paling sederhana hingga yang lebih canggih, memastikan Anda dapat memilih metode yang sesuai dengan kebutuhan dan tingkat keahlian Anda.

Bagian 1: Persiapan Sebelum Integrasi

Sebelum Anda dapat mulai menambahkan kode AdSense ke aplikasi Laravel, ada beberapa langkah persiapan yang perlu Anda lakukan:

1. Akun AdSense yang Disetujui:

Langkah pertama dan terpenting adalah memiliki akun Google AdSense yang aktif dan disetujui. Pastikan Anda telah mengikuti semua persyaratan dan kebijakan AdSense. Proses persetujuan mungkin memakan waktu beberapa hari, jadi sebaiknya Anda mengajukan permohonan jauh sebelum Anda berencana untuk mengintegrasikan AdSense ke aplikasi Anda.

2. Kode Iklan AdSense:

Setelah akun AdSense Anda disetujui, Anda akan mendapatkan kode iklan Anda. Kode ini unik untuk setiap akun dan situs web. Anda akan menemukan kode ini di dasbor AdSense Anda, biasanya di bagian "Iklan saya" atau yang serupa. Kode ini akan terdiri dari beberapa baris HTML yang akan kita tempatkan di dalam template Laravel kita. Perhatikan jenis iklan yang Anda gunakan (misalnya, banner, responsive, in-article), karena hal ini akan memengaruhi cara Anda mengintegrasikannya.

3. Memahami Struktur Aplikasi Laravel:

Anda perlu memiliki pemahaman dasar tentang struktur direktori dan sistem templating Laravel (Blade). Kemampuan untuk memanipulasi file blade dan memahami cara kerjanya akan sangat penting dalam proses integrasi ini.

4. Pemilihan Lokasi Iklan:

Menambahkan AdSense ke Aplikasi Laravel: Panduan Lengkap

Tentukan lokasi yang strategis di dalam aplikasi Laravel Anda untuk menempatkan iklan AdSense. Pertimbangkan pengalaman pengguna (UX) dan jangan terlalu banyak menempatkan iklan yang mengganggu. Lokasi yang umum meliputi:

  • Di atas konten utama: Posisi yang menonjol dan sering dilihat.
  • Di bawah konten utama: Setelah pengguna selesai membaca konten.
  • Di sidebar (jika ada): Posisi yang baik untuk iklan yang tidak terlalu mengganggu.
  • Menambahkan AdSense ke Aplikasi Laravel: Panduan Lengkap

  • Di antara konten (dengan hati-hati): Jangan terlalu sering, karena dapat mengganggu pembaca.

Bagian 2: Metode Integrasi AdSense ke Laravel

Ada beberapa cara untuk menambahkan kode AdSense ke aplikasi Laravel Anda. Kita akan membahas dua metode utama:

Metode 1: Integrasi Langsung ke Blade Template

Menambahkan AdSense ke Aplikasi Laravel: Panduan Lengkap

Metode ini paling sederhana dan cocok untuk aplikasi yang kecil dan sederhana. Anda cukup menempelkan kode AdSense langsung ke dalam file Blade template Anda.

Misalnya, jika Anda ingin menampilkan iklan di halaman home.blade.php, Anda dapat menambahkan kode AdSense Anda di dalam tag <div> seperti ini:

<div>
  <!-- Kode AdSense Anda di sini -->
  <script async src="//p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>
  <ins class="adsbygoogle"
       style="display:block"
       data-ad-client="ca-pub-YOUR_AD_CLIENT"
       data-ad-slot="YOUR_AD_SLOT"
       data-ad-format="auto"></ins>
  <script>
       (adsbygoogle = window.adsbygoogle || []).push();
  </script>
</div>

Ganti YOUR_AD_CLIENT dan YOUR_AD_SLOT dengan kode klien dan kode slot iklan Anda. Pastikan Anda menyimpan perubahan dan melihat hasilnya di browser.

Metode 2: Menggunakan Partial View atau Component

Untuk aplikasi yang lebih besar dan kompleks, disarankan untuk menggunakan partial view atau component Laravel. Hal ini akan membuat kode Anda lebih terorganisir dan mudah dipelihara.

a. Menggunakan Partial View:

Buat file partial view di folder resources/views/partials/adsense.blade.php dan tambahkan kode AdSense Anda di dalamnya. Kemudian, panggil partial view ini di dalam template Anda:

<!-- resources/views/partials/adsense.blade.php -->
<div>
  <!-- Kode AdSense Anda di sini -->
  <script async src="//p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>
  <ins class="adsbygoogle"
       style="display:block"
       data-ad-client="ca-pub-YOUR_AD_CLIENT"
       data-ad-slot="YOUR_AD_SLOT"
       data-ad-format="auto"></ins>
  <script>
       (adsbygoogle = window.adsbygoogle || []).push();
  </script>
</div>

<!-- Contoh penggunaan di home.blade.php -->
@include('partials.adsense')

b. Menggunakan Component:

Laravel components menawarkan cara yang lebih terstruktur untuk mengelola kode UI. Anda dapat membuat component untuk menampilkan iklan AdSense:

// app/View/Components/AdSense.php
<?php

namespace AppViewComponents;

use IlluminateViewComponent;

class AdSense extends Component

    public $adClient;
    public $adSlot;

    public function __construct($adClient, $adSlot)
    
        $this->adClient = $adClient;
        $this->adSlot = $adSlot;
    

    public function render()
    
        return view('components.adsense');
    
<!-- resources/views/components/adsense.blade.php -->
<div>
  <script async src="//pagead2.googlesyndication.com/pagead/js/adsbygoogle.js"></script>
  <ins class="adsbygoogle"
       style="display:block"
       data-ad-client=" $adClient "
       data-ad-slot=" $adSlot "
       data-ad-format="auto"></ins>
  <script>
       (adsbygoogle = window.adsbygoogle || []).push();
  </script>
</div>

Kemudian, panggil component ini di dalam template Anda:

<x-adsense :adClient="'ca-pub-YOUR_AD_CLIENT'" :adSlot="'YOUR_AD_SLOT'" />

Bagian 3: Optimasi dan Pertimbangan Tambahan

Setelah Anda mengintegrasikan AdSense, ada beberapa hal yang perlu diperhatikan untuk mengoptimalkan pendapatan dan pengalaman pengguna:

  • Responsiveness: Pastikan iklan Anda responsif dan terlihat baik di berbagai perangkat (desktop, mobile).
  • Pengalaman Pengguna (UX): Jangan terlalu banyak menempatkan iklan. Prioritaskan pengalaman pengguna dan jangan sampai iklan mengganggu pembacaan konten.
  • A/B Testing: Lakukan pengujian A/B untuk menemukan posisi dan jenis iklan yang paling efektif.
  • Pemilihan Iklan yang Relevan: Pastikan iklan yang ditampilkan relevan dengan konten situs web Anda.
  • Monitoring Kinerja: Pantau kinerja iklan Anda secara berkala di dasbor AdSense untuk mengoptimalkan pendapatan.
  • Kepatuhan terhadap Kebijakan AdSense: Pastikan Anda selalu mematuhi kebijakan AdSense untuk menghindari penangguhan akun.
  • Penggunaan Plugin atau Package (Opsional): Ada beberapa package Laravel yang dapat membantu Anda mengelola iklan AdSense dengan lebih mudah. Namun, pastikan package tersebut terpelihara dengan baik dan aman sebelum Anda menginstalnya.

Kesimpulan:

Menambahkan AdSense ke aplikasi Laravel Anda dapat menjadi cara yang efektif untuk memonetasi aplikasi Anda. Dengan mengikuti panduan langkah demi langkah ini, Anda dapat mengintegrasikan AdSense dengan mudah dan efisien. Ingatlah untuk selalu memprioritaskan pengalaman pengguna dan mematuhi kebijakan AdSense untuk memastikan kesuksesan Anda. Pilih metode integrasi yang paling sesuai dengan kebutuhan dan kompleksitas aplikasi Anda, dan jangan ragu untuk bereksperimen untuk menemukan strategi yang paling efektif bagi situs web Anda. Dengan optimasi yang tepat, Anda dapat memaksimalkan pendapatan dari iklan AdSense di aplikasi Laravel Anda.

Menambahkan AdSense ke Aplikasi Laravel: Panduan Lengkap

Artikel Terkait

Leave a Reply

Your email address will not be published. Required fields are marked *

Main Menu